    Summary
    Predicted to enable anion:anion antiporter activity and sulfate transmembrane transporter activity. Predicted to be involved in sulfate transport. Predicted to act upstream of or within ion transport. Predicted to be located in several cellular components, including Golgi apparatus; lysosomal membrane; and nucleoplasm. Predicted to be integral component of membrane. Predicted to be integral component of plasma membrane. Is expressed in forelimb bud. Orthologous to human SLC26A11 (solute carrier family 26 member 11). [provided by Alliance of Genome Resources, Apr 2022]
